Transaction 75fcd4ec8ee4ace963a5c81c76c06b49e08f49c89bfbed170a801d33d2b2ad78

43 Input
2 Outputs
  • 75fcd4ec8ee4ace963a5c81c76c06b49e08f49c89bfbed170a801d33d2b2ad78:0
  • value  5000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 75fcd4ec8ee4ace963a5c81c76c06b49e08f49c89bfbed170a801d33d2b2ad78:1
  • value  1274294
    address  15FG5LXUstG9ahvstbg37FVwoTW1sqToRS